On  4 Dec, Mike Heins wrote:
> I finally got a chance to bang on this for a bit. A few things
> I discovered:
> 
> 
> 1. Use vlink, not tlink. Now it is tlink that has trouble on FreeBSD.
> It may have troubles on other Unices.

I use vlink always.
 
> 2. The File::CounterFile module has major problems -- this is the 
> source of the "bad counter magic" errors. There seem to be locking
> issues on BSD that don't affect Linux or Solaris.
> 
> Try commenting out the count_ip(1) routine in lib/Vend/Session.pm.


That helps a lot! > IC Server is running very much better, before it
dies! :-)
